This study is to investigate the temporal and spatial variations of the BOD pollutant load at stream flowing into the Masan bay. We investigated at seventeen sampling points from 2016 to 2021 and calculated the BOD pollutant load. The LOADEST model was used as a tool to calculate daily load, the load was analyzed by day and month, and the contribution rate by season was calculated. The average R2 value for all streams was 0.707, which was within the Good range, and regression equations 1, 7, and 9 were derived as appropriate regression equations. For streams that have been dried or are small in size, regression equation 1 was found to be the appropriate regression equation, and for other streams, regression equations 7 and 9 were shown to be the appropriate regression equation. The periods of high pollution load were in the order of July, August, June, and May, and the order showing the highest contribution rate on average was Nam stream, Daejang stream, and Hoewon stream.
